Technology That Transforms
This year’s plenary introduced several game-changing technologies:
- XR Viewer: A new immersive tool for spatial analysis, launched live during the plenary.
- AI-Powered GIS: Intelligent assistants and automation across ArcGIS Pro, Enterprise, and Online (think GeoAI).
- Living Atlas Enhancements: Richer datasets and new visualization tools for web mapping and instant apps – the Atlas continues to grow
Real-World Impact
The plenary spotlighted a number of inspiring stories of GIS in action:
- Transit Equity in Chicago: Mapping job access via public transportation.
- Disaster Response: Rapid mapping by San Bernardino County.
- Health & Human Services: Food insecurity mapping in Canada and Ebola tracking in Rwanda.
- Economic Development: Retail site selection and mapping unbanked populations in Redlands.
- SFO Airport: Integrated real-time GIS demonstration
- CVS Health: Sharing when health meets location

Takeaway Messages from the Plenary
- Discover the vast array of AI assistants including ArcGIS Survey123, ArcGIS Pro,
ModelBuilder, Python Notebooks, Arcade, the new Data Explorer Instant App and many
more AI capabilities - Reality mapping is rapidly expanding around the world
- Explore many of the new data resources, content and maps available in the ArcGIS Living
Atlas of the World - Check out the new Optical Character Recognition (OCR) COGO Reader in ArcGIS Pro to
easily enter metes and bounds traverses - See how Microsoft applications including Excel, Power BI and Fabric include a variety of
ArcGIS-based capabilities
